Ground covering stonecrops are alpine perennials which are available in so many species and varieties that anyone can find his favourite. They are cultivated for the spreading, low habit, and offer a wide range of leaf shapes and colours, as well as attractive flowers. Many of them are evergreen, others are deciduous.

Cliff stonecrop is Japanese native plant popular for its compact growth and profuse flowering. Lidakense is one of the top varieties producing small, oval, deciduous, silvery blue-green leaves flushed with purple pink, and masses of star-shaped, bright pink flowers from late August for 6 to 8 weeks. They provide excellent food for bees which are grateful for any flowers late in the season.

Lidakense makes neat, compact, low cushions, and looks great among rocks, or surrounded by white or light grey gravel in an alpine border. It is suitable for troughs and other outdoor pots. In early spring remove all stems from previous year.

Sedum is an easy to grow, clump-forming perennial. It can take almost any soil but thrives in well-drained, slightly alkaline, sandy loam in full sun or part shade. When established it survives temporary flooding as well as drought. However, when planting make sure the soil does not manifest either extreme. Fully hardy to min. -34°C (USDA zone 4).
